New Jersey Cannabis Regulatory Commission Issues Guidance on “Workplace Impairment” Determinations

The Blunt Truth

Although the law has been on the books for 18 months, the Commission has not adopted any standards. As more states and localities enact laws prohibiting employers from considering positive cannabis test results absent other evidence of workplace impairment, the need for a robust and defensible reasonable suspicion testing program is critical.

Alterman Opinion Suggests Cannabis Businesses Apply Double Diligence In Records Keeping

Cannabis Law Report

The taxpayers in Alterman lost principally because they failed to create and maintain the types of books of account, records and another documentary evidence required that is required of taxpayers.
